Skip to content
The Narrator is an exercise in server-side Swift through the Vapor framework. It attempts to develop an API to interface with the Facebook Messenger Platform. Initially built to be a game, this project is currently paused an API implementation, with potential to be revived later.
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
Config
Localization
MyPlayground.playground
Public
Resources/Views
Sources
Tests
.gitignore
.travis.yml
Package.swift
Procfile
README.md
app.json
license
temp.txt

README.md

The Narrator

Swift 3.0 Build Status codecov codebeat badge

Description

This is a collection of text based puzzle/adventure games implemented to be accessed through the Facebook Messenger Platform. The backend is implemented using Swift Vapor and hosted on a Heroku server. This will provide additional experience working with a non-iOS Swift-based platform, while being able to explore the Facebook Messenger API.

Usage

To generate an XCode project, use vapor xcode. Select the App configuration and run.

Access

API endpoint is located at https://dont-shoot-the-messenger.herokuapp.com

Collaborators

Interested in contributing? Simply fork the repo or contact me at schrismartin@me.com

You can’t perform that action at this time.